Report confirms QPR’s interest in Sheffield Wednesday’s Josh Windass

QPR have recently been linked with Sheffield Wednesday’s Josh Windass and now The Athletic has confirmed the Rs’ interest in the 27-year-old.

Windass netted nine Championship goals for Sheffield Wednesday last season. But his goals wouldn’t prevent the Owls from finishing rock-bottom of the Championship table and subsequently being relegated into League One.

He’s been linked with a host of Championship clubs since Wednesday’s demise, including all of Birmingham City, Fulham, Millwall, Preston North End, QPR, Stoke City and West Brom.

Millwall have had two bids knocked back for Windass – the second coming in around the £1million mark according to the same report from The Athletic, who’ve gone on to earmark QPR as definite suitors in this transfer chase with Windass having previously worked with Mark Warburton at Rangers, writing:

“Championship outfit Queens Park Rangers are understood to be interested in Windass, who has worked with manager Mark Warburton at Scottish giants Rangers.”

Windass would be a good addition to Warburton’s side going into the new season but there remains some confusion about his price tag – previous reports form Sun on Sunday (27.06.21) claimed that the Owls valued him at upwards of £5million but Yorkshire Live have since played that number down.

At 27-years-old though Windass should be in the peak of his career and scoring nine goals in a struggling Sheffield Wednesday side is a credit to him – there seems to be other teams showing more of an interest than QPR at this point though.
